
Normani teases pictures from upcoming Megan Thee Stallion collaboration "Diamonds"
Normani has shared some pictures from the music video for her upcoming collaboration with Megan Thee Stallion, "Diamonds", which will feature on the new Birds of Prey film.
Megan Thee Stallion initially announced the Birds of Prey track last week, but didn't share the new single title.
Co-writer Kameron Glasper then revealed on his Instagram Story that the track is called "Diamonds".
On Saturday (21 December), Normani shared some more pictures from the set of "Diamonds", and captioned it with what is likely a lyric from the new song, "If you get too close I might snatch off your chain."

"Diamonds" will be the first time Megan Thee Stallion and Normani have worked together on a song.
Last week, Doja Cat also revealed she has a song on the Birds of Prey soundtrack.
